Transaction 3666a1d1ff79b91f23ad061c29dcd98fc1a8334565e2ee9b8a34923fbc00e5ed

1 Input
2 Outputs
  • 3666a1d1ff79b91f23ad061c29dcd98fc1a8334565e2ee9b8a34923fbc00e5ed:0
  • value  92386
    address  3MTAYgkCCdX4u6KSfYzQvW9LV8LMH5XZXZ
  • 3666a1d1ff79b91f23ad061c29dcd98fc1a8334565e2ee9b8a34923fbc00e5ed:1
  • value  53258889
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x